Timeline

  1. 4 February 2025

    Written question

    To ask the Minister for the Cabinet Office, what discussions the (a) Cabinet Office and (b) 10 Downing Street had with the French Government on the renaming of HMS Agincourt.

    Source: Commons

  2. 12 February 2025

    Answer

    The name was proposed by the Royal Navy Ships Names and Badging committee and approved by His Majesty the King.
